Overview and Basic Information to Woody Cross
Woody Cross offers a refreshing way to wind down while keeping your mind active. This word puzzle game blends a classic wooden aesthetic with calming background music, creating a stress-free environment for players. The core goal is simple: swipe over letters to form words that fit into the grid above. With hundreds of levels and absolutely no time limits, you can play at your own pace. It stands out from other word games by focusing on relaxation and vocabulary growth simultaneously, making it a gentle yet rewarding daily habit.

Disadvantages of Woody Cross
Like many puzzle games, the software can sometimes feel repetitive after extended play. Certain word combinations appear more frequently than others, which might reduce the sense of discovery for veteran players. The lack of any competitive or social features means it is purely a solo experience, which may not appeal to those who enjoy leaderboards or sharing progress. Additionally, the hint system is somewhat limited, so if you get stuck on a difficult grid, you may need to wait or guess extensively. These drawbacks are minor, however, and do not detract from the core relaxing experience.

Guide and Usage Tips
Start by playing the first few levels without worrying about speed; focus on recognizing common letter patterns like "ING" or "ED." If you feel stuck on a level, use the shuffle feature to see the letters from a fresh angle. The app works best on tablets and larger phones because the swipe area is more comfortable on bigger screens. To keep your progress safe, enable automatic cloud backup in the settings menu if available. For the most relaxing experience, play with headphones to fully appreciate the calming audio track. Finally, set a daily reminder of 10–15 minutes to build a consistent vocabulary habit.
